Cua Dai beach
Ultimate guide (June 2025)
Cua Dai is the southern beach of Hoi An, Vietnam. Most of the coastline is made of stones to protect from coastal erosion. So the swimming is impossible there. In the south end, there is a large sand spit with muddy water and strong waves. And only in the north, there are few small beaches being relatively good. So when choosing a hotel, you should carefully look at the map to understand, where exactly the hotel is located. But the best is just to choose another beach. Shore and seabed: stones, sand.

Hotels [edit]
Renaissance Hoi An Resort & Spa is a five-star property with rooms' rates starting from US$100 per night. There are also many cheaper accommodation options nearby. But there is no sense to stay here. Since you will not have neither the beach, nor any notable attractions.

When to go [edit]
The best time for a beach holiday in Da Nang is a dry season from January to August.
